Task allocation and joint resource optimization for multi-UAV integrated sensing and communication based on the MDP-PPO algorithm

This paper investigates the task assignment and joint resource optimization problem for integrated sensing and communication (ISAC) in multi-UAV systems. To support the cooperative execution of detection, tracking, and communication tasks, a unified optimization framework is formulated by jointly considering task assignment, power allocation, and bandwidth allocation. Specifically, the UAV set, task set, and task-specific performance models are first established, and the system state is characterized by task priority, remaining power, remaining bandwidth, and task completion status. Then, task assignment constraints, UAV power constraints, bandwidth constraints, and task-type constraints are incorporated into the optimization problem. By introducing task-priority weights and a task-balancing factor, the objective is formulated as the maximization of the overall joint performance of the system. Since the considered problem involves discrete task assignment variables, continuous resource allocation variables, and nonconvex coupled constraints, it is difficult to solve efficiently using conventional optimization methods. To address this issue, the problem is modeled as a Markov decision process (MDP), and a proximal policy optimization (PPO)-based solution framework is developed to jointly determine UAV selection, power allocation, and bandwidth allocation actions. Simulation results demonstrate that, compared with P-DQN, SAC, and PADDPG, the proposed framework achieves superior joint performance, thereby verifying its effectiveness for multi-UAV ISAC joint optimization.
